An insulated container monoatomic gas of molar mass m is moving with a velocity nu_(0). If the container is suddenly stopped. Find the change in temperature. |
|
Answer» SOLUTION :Suppose the container has N moles of the monoatomic gas. Then the loss in K.E. of the gas `DeltaE=1/2(mn)nu_(O)^(2)` If the TEMPERATURE of the gas change by `DeltaT,` then heat gained by the gas, `DeltaQ=nC_(V)DeltaT` `DeltaQ=3/2 nRDeltaT` Now, DeltaQ=DeltaE `3/2nDeltaT=1/2(mn)nu_(O)^(2)` `DeltaT=(mnu_(O)^(2))/(3R)` |
